Espero les pueda servir este pequeño proyecto realizado en JAVA - Netbeans, para cualquier duda les dejo el enlace del codigo: drive.google.com/open?id=1F7I7Slb8i7uQhMMe1WKmGP2INeGwZV5y
Noviembre 24 2021 y funciona muy bien, me asuste al principio porque no mostró los datos en la tabla pero me di cuenta que mi puerto era 3309 y no 3306 como en el vídeo, solo fue cambiar eso y funcionó bien. Nuevo suscriptor excelente canal me ayudó bastante.
Muy buen video, hice un proyecto completo con ejemplo del MVC de Java con sólo ver tus videos de CRUD, espero poder hacer lo mismo con estos videos. De lo mejor que he visto en Java.
El programa tiene errores de que si no pones un valor y le das guardar se va a duplicar la tabla la solución de esto es que primero en los botones pongas el método del botón por ejemplo guardar();y despues limpiarTabla(); otra cosa es este deben ponerlo void limpiar(DefaultTableModel modelo){ for(int i=0;i0){ limpiar(modelo); } void eliminar(){ int filaS=tbtLista.getSelectedRow(); if(filaS==-1){
JOptionPane.showMessageDialog(null,"Selecciona una fila");
if (modelo.getRowCount()>0){ limpiar(modelo); } }else{ String sql="delete from Establecimiento where idEstablecimiento="+id; try { cn=con.getConnection(); st=cn.createStatement(); st.executeUpdate(sql); JOptionPane.showMessageDialog(null, "Establecimiento Eliminado"); limpiar(modelo); } catch (Exception e) { } } }
amigo consulta por que en mi clase conexion me sale el siguiente mensaje: Class "config.Conexion" does not have a main method. Es decir; La clase "config.Conexion" no tiene un método principal por favor como lo soluciono.
bien amigo empece con tu tutorial, creo q olvidaste mencionar al principio importar * de sql porq solo me jalaba una libreria y me faltaba la otra de sql pero gracias :D
Hola muy buenas tardes... Tengo un inconveniente, resulta que empecé hace un 1 mes mi tecnología en desarrollo de software... Bien debo presentar una factura sencilla que sea funcional, es decir que me pueda mostrar los datos del cliente, los datos el producto y que dependiendo del precio y la cantidad automáticamente el programa haga la operación, y bueno los datos de la factura los cuales el.usuario no puede ingresar sino que tiene que ser automáticamente como el número de factura, el subtotal, el total con IVA, el total a pagar y la fecha... Y la verdad no sé cómo hacerlo.
Puedes iniciar el programa con el botón desactivado o dentro de una condición, pero puedes desactivar el botón con el siguiente código: noombre_boton.setEnabled(false); cuando quieres activar colocas "true". Espero haberte ayudado, Suerte y Saludos....!!!
Estimado excelente trabajo y gran explicación, tengo una detalle, ya realice todo solo que al ejecutar el programa no me muestra los datos de mi BD que tengo capturado, no me aparece error, a que se debe?? Salu2
Ya intente agregar la Librería al proyecto pero no funciona por que se supone que esa librería ya debería estar incluida pero no es así, necesito que me ayude urgente
Hola que tal, sinceramente me parece un excelente tutorial, pero tengo un problema, no me muestra los datos de la base de datos, no me genera ningun error, quisiera saber si podrias ayudarme
@@Snipper3642 Te recomiendo cambiar la configuracion de la hora del mysql, si tienes phpmyadmin en SQL introduce la siguiente sentencia SET GLOBAL time_zone = '-3:00'; y clic en continuar luego ejecuta la aplicacion nuevamente, espero te sirva
@RICHARD CASTILLO En phpMyAdmin hay en la parte superior las opciones Base de datos, SQL, Estado actual, Exportar, Importar, Operación y Más. Entonces das clic en SQL copias la instrucción del comentario anterior y luego clic en continuar
El problema es que no muestra los datos en la tabla , hice todo lo que pusieron en los comentarios y no me salen los datos.... veo que la mayoría tiene ese error y porque será, alguien que me ayude, estoy en finales de mi carrera , porfavor
buen video, una consulta como puedo mantener la imagen y el sonido en mi archivo ejecutable jar por que lleve el .jar a otro pc y no tiene sonido que puse, agradezco tu tiempo por responderme.
@@SinFloo, gracias por tu respuesta, las librerias si los empaquete pero al sonido no lo esta, me puede indicar algun link para poder guiar con la empaquetacion para archivos de sonido y etc.
Profesor , si desde el momento quiero empezar a programarlo en base a un servidor gratuito como web00host , mi duda es en la conexion que puedo ponerle
@@SinFloo ¡Ya funciona! Lo que me quedo sin solución fueron las eliminaciones de datos, solo usa los otros métodos y lista duplicadamente la información 😕
Si tienen errores al conectar, asegúrense de escribir bien la url, así sea que les toque letra por letra (Obviamente cambian el puerto y la dirección según su base de datos, sino saben como vean tutoriales para conectar phpmyadmin con netbeans) Ahora si les conecta pero no les aparece el listado de las personas y siguieron los pasos del código donde dice String sql="select * from persona"; cambienlo a String sql ="SELECT * FROM `(Nombre de la tabla)`; Pd: Los paréntesis no van, solo el nombre de su tabla. Asegurense de colocar estos cositos en el nombre de la tabla como si fueran otras comillas ` `
Espero les pueda servir este pequeño proyecto realizado en JAVA - Netbeans, para cualquier duda les dejo el enlace del codigo:
drive.google.com/open?id=1F7I7Slb8i7uQhMMe1WKmGP2INeGwZV5y
gracias .ya yo le hago la base de datos y su tabla
Noviembre 24 2021 y funciona muy bien, me asuste al principio porque no mostró los datos en la tabla pero me di cuenta que mi puerto era 3309 y no 3306 como en el vídeo, solo fue cambiar eso y funcionó bien.
Nuevo suscriptor excelente canal me ayudó bastante.
Muy buen video, hice un proyecto completo con ejemplo del MVC de Java con sólo ver tus videos de CRUD, espero poder hacer lo mismo con estos videos. De lo mejor que he visto en Java.
Ahora funciona asi....
Class.forName("com.mysql.cj.jdbc.Driver");
Por si les sale error..
Muchas gracias!
Muchas gracias!!!!!! Me has salvado, y he podido entender un poco más!! ☺
Gracias hermano, te amo
Muchisisisismas gracias
muy buen video amigo, me salvaste JAJAJA
Buen video solo queda adivinar la estructuras de tu base de datos😂
El programa tiene errores de que si no pones un valor y le das guardar se va a duplicar la tabla
la solución de esto es que primero en los botones pongas el método del botón por ejemplo guardar();y despues limpiarTabla();
otra cosa es este deben ponerlo
void limpiar(DefaultTableModel modelo){
for(int i=0;i0){
limpiar(modelo);
}
void eliminar(){
int filaS=tbtLista.getSelectedRow();
if(filaS==-1){
JOptionPane.showMessageDialog(null,"Selecciona una fila");
if (modelo.getRowCount()>0){
limpiar(modelo);
}
}else{
String sql="delete from Establecimiento where idEstablecimiento="+id;
try {
cn=con.getConnection();
st=cn.createStatement();
st.executeUpdate(sql);
JOptionPane.showMessageDialog(null, "Establecimiento Eliminado");
limpiar(modelo);
} catch (Exception e) {
}
}
}
Gracias Bro me ayudaste un chingo.
Genio ..Gracias
amigo consulta por que en mi clase conexion me sale el siguiente mensaje: Class "config.Conexion" does not have a main method. Es decir; La clase "config.Conexion" no tiene un método principal por favor como lo soluciono.
Gracias bro
Saludos ..!!!
Bro estoy Intentando ejecutar la base de datos al proyecto pero no deja por que no tengo esa librería
UN CAPO
Donde el cuentro la libreria Mysqlo JDBC Driver?
Amigo me parece bien este tutorial pero no lo tendras aplicando mvc ??
puedes subir la base de datos; no es para un proyecto comercial?
Hola, hice todo pero no me muestra los registros, y no med a ningún error
bien amigo empece con tu tutorial, creo q olvidaste mencionar al principio importar * de sql porq solo me jalaba una libreria y me faltaba la otra de sql pero gracias :D
buen día, me aparece un error de packge java.swing.table does not exit y en el codigo que he escrito es: import java.swing.table.DefaultTableModel;
Hola muy buenas tardes... Tengo un inconveniente, resulta que empecé hace un 1 mes mi tecnología en desarrollo de software... Bien debo presentar una factura sencilla que sea funcional, es decir que me pueda mostrar los datos del cliente, los datos el producto y que dependiendo del precio y la cantidad automáticamente el programa haga la operación, y bueno los datos de la factura los cuales el.usuario no puede ingresar sino que tiene que ser automáticamente como el número de factura, el subtotal, el total con IVA, el total a pagar y la fecha... Y la verdad no sé cómo hacerlo.
Muito bom amigo
Saludos,
Hola una pregunta como soluciono el error del " con = cn.getConnection(); " gracias
Una pregunta como se hace para configurar los botones, si quieres modificar por ejemplo, se desactiva el botón crear o viceversa.
Puedes iniciar el programa con el botón desactivado o dentro de una condición, pero puedes desactivar el botón con el siguiente código:
noombre_boton.setEnabled(false);
cuando quieres activar colocas "true".
Espero haberte ayudado, Suerte y Saludos....!!!
Estimado excelente trabajo y gran explicación, tengo una detalle, ya realice todo solo que al ejecutar el programa no me muestra los datos de mi BD que tengo capturado, no me aparece error, a que se debe?? Salu2
quita el puerto que él pone después de localhost, en la conexión...
@@fernandocruz7715 ok estimado lo hago gracias por el dato
@@gooljese Oye, ¿y al final si pudiste correrla?
Hola me pasa lo mismo? Ya borre el puerto y nada
@@felipemayorgamelo5580 me ayudas
Ya intente agregar la Librería al proyecto pero no funciona por que se supone que esa librería ya debería estar incluida pero no es así, necesito que me ayude urgente
Bro tiene que descargar la librería de mysql e instalarlo
Buen video!! podrias pasar o subir la bd?
Eso mismo se puede hacer pero con workbench?
Si bro
Hola que tal, sinceramente me parece un excelente tutorial, pero tengo un problema, no me muestra los datos de la base de datos, no me genera ningun error, quisiera saber si podrias ayudarme
estoy igual
@@Snipper3642 Te recomiendo cambiar la configuracion de la hora del mysql, si tienes phpmyadmin en SQL introduce la siguiente sentencia SET GLOBAL time_zone = '-3:00'; y clic en continuar luego ejecuta la aplicacion nuevamente, espero te sirva
@@michellecordova9219 muchas gracias michelle, me fue de gran ayuda, un abrazo
@RICHARD CASTILLO te vas a MySQL y pones la instrucción SET GLOBAL time_zone='-300';
@RICHARD CASTILLO En phpMyAdmin hay en la parte superior las opciones Base de datos, SQL, Estado actual, Exportar, Importar, Operación y Más. Entonces das clic en SQL copias la instrucción del comentario anterior y luego clic en continuar
El problema es que no muestra los datos en la tabla , hice todo lo que pusieron en los comentarios y no me salen los datos.... veo que la mayoría tiene ese error y porque será, alguien que me ayude, estoy en finales de mi carrera , porfavor
Creaste la base de datos? Pudiste resilver el problema?
buen video, una consulta como puedo mantener la imagen y el sonido en mi archivo ejecutable jar por que lleve el .jar a otro pc y no tiene sonido que puse, agradezco tu tiempo por responderme.
Estas usando librerías? SI ES ASI Deberias empaquetar TODO ELLO
@@SinFloo, gracias por tu respuesta, las librerias si los empaquete pero al sonido no lo esta, me puede indicar algun link para poder guiar con la empaquetacion para archivos de sonido y etc.
@@RONALD1781 Busca en la web, como crear un .exe
alguien puede facilitarme link de descarga del driver?
tengo un problema con 1:24 porque estos codigos no me salen y me tira error, ya instale el jdk
Profesor , si desde el momento quiero empezar a programarlo en base a un servidor gratuito como web00host , mi duda es en la conexion que puedo ponerle
La dirección IP del servidor, Saludos
mex.000webhost.com/ , es esa ?
Esta explicado terrible pero se entiende y logre avanzar en lo que estaba estancado
Tengo un error, no me salen los datos, ni tampoco errores, ejecuto y me sale todo en blanco
A mí también, lo solucionaste?
Veo que tiene una librería en los paquetes que se llama JDBC Driver, solo tengo el JAR del conector. ¿Influye eso? No me funciona
En el paquete solo esta el jar,
@@SinFloo ¡Ya funciona! Lo que me quedo sin solución fueron las eliminaciones de datos, solo usa los otros métodos y lista duplicadamente la información 😕
Tengo todo el codigo bien y no me marca error pero no se me muestran los datos. alguien podria ayudarme?
tengo el mismo error
@@Omirayo702 pudieron resolverlo?
@@MiriamGomezPerez Creo que no, pero si pudiste me vendria perfecto
Hola que tal no me lista los datos aparece en blanco
Descarguen el jar dependiendo la versión del programa, de nada
@@thedead3215 disculpa como se cual es el correcto tengo ese problema
@@MiriamGomezPerez que versión del IDE usas 8 12 15 cual
@@thedead3215 8.2
Si tienen errores al conectar, asegúrense de escribir bien la url, así sea que les toque letra por letra (Obviamente cambian el puerto y la dirección según su base de datos, sino saben como vean tutoriales para conectar phpmyadmin con netbeans)
Ahora si les conecta pero no les aparece el listado de las personas y siguieron los pasos del código
donde dice
String sql="select * from persona"; cambienlo a String sql ="SELECT * FROM `(Nombre de la tabla)`; Pd: Los paréntesis no van, solo el nombre de su tabla.
Asegurense de colocar estos cositos en el nombre de la tabla como si fueran otras comillas ` `
jajaja los nombres de esas variables :V